Hugo Bezdek

1908-1929Arkansas, Oregon, Penn State

3 schools coached, anchored by Penn State.

Hugo Bezdek coached 19 seasons, won 68.0%, and posted an average SRS of 7.9. Best season: 1919 Penn State. The profile was balanced with a highly volatile profile. 3 stops shaped the career arc.
